Titania Inglis is Dancing to the Yeah Yeah Yeahs and PJ Harvey

Titania Inglis' collection of cool, streamlined separates and dresses may have a minimalist appeal, but when it comes to her playlist—which includes '90s jams from Smashing Pumpkins and PJ Harvey—the designer opts for playful tunes with a dance-ready beat.

1. Little Dragon, "Nightlight" - "The lead singer, Yukimi Nagano, is a tiny dynamo with such a soulful voice. I was blown away by their performance at Prospect Park."

2. Smashing Pumpkins, "Mayonaise" - "Fell in love with this song all over again when James Iha played it earlier this month. Delicate intro, crushing guitars."

3. Yeah Yeah Yeahs, "Zero" - "Hands down my favorite karaoke song, although 'Tik Tok' is another good one."

4.Dum Dum Girls, "There Is a Light That Never Goes Out" - A classic Smiths song with echoing vocals by one of my favorite current bands."

5. Sleigh Bells, "Comeback Kid" - "Relentless dance beat, Alexis Krauss’s sweet voice. She’s a dynamite performer—they killed it at Converse City Carnage."

6. The Kills, "Future Starts Slow" - "The rolling thunder of the drums, the slightly-off boy-girl harmonies between Jamie and Alison... I can’t get enough of this song."

7. The XX, "Chained" - "So gentle, so sad, so danceable."

8. Oh Land, "Wolf & I" - "The perfect blend of melancholy singing and crisp synth beats."

9 - 10. Portishead, "Cowboys" and PJ Harvey, "Down by the Water"- "High-school favorites of mine that came back into the rotation when Becka Diamond played them at my February Fashion Week show. Deliciously evil."
